Eligibility for Flight Compensation

✅ You may be eligible if:

Your flight was delayed by 3 hours or more at arrival,

Your flight was cancelled with short notice,

You were denied boarding due to overbooking,

Your flight departed from the EU,

or Your flight arrived in the EU with an EU-based airline

Compensation depends on flight distance and disruption length
- up to €600 per passenger.

Check if you’re entitled to up to €600 compensation
Not every delayed or cancelled flight qualifies — but many travelers are surprised to learn they are eligible. If your flight meets the criteria below, you may be entitled to compensation under passenger protection laws such as EU Regulation EC261/2004.

❌ You may not be eligible if:

The delay was caused by extraordinary circumstances, such as:

Severe weather,

Airport strikes,

Air traffic control restrictions,

You were informed of the cancellation well in advance,

The delay occurred outside protected jurisdictions,

Even in these cases, some claims still qualify — it’s worth checking.
